一起创业网-为互联网创业者服务

数控编程宏程序怎么编写

编写数控宏程序的一般步骤如下:

分析加工工艺

了解待加工零件的形状、尺寸、加工要求等信息。

根据工艺规程确定所需的刀具、切削参数以及加工顺序等。

设计切削路径

根据加工工艺要求,设计刀具在零件上的运动轨迹,包括切削方向、切削起点和终点等。

可以使用CAD/CAM软件进行路径设计,也可以手动编写路径代码。

编写宏指令

根据切削路径和加工工艺要求,编写宏指令。宏指令是一系列的数控指令的集合,用于实现特定的加工功能。

宏指令可以包括刀具半径补偿、切削速度设定、切削深度设定等。

调试与优化

编写完宏程序后,需要进行调试与优化。

通过数控仿真软件或实际加工试验,检查宏程序的正确性和稳定性,优化切削路径和参数,确保加工精度和效率。

文档编写与管理

将宏程序进行文档编写和管理。

编写详细的宏程序说明书,包括加工工艺、切削路径、宏指令及其说明等内容,以便于后续的维护和使用。

示例:编写一个简单的宏程序

设定变量关系

首先,设定变量并找出各变量之间的关系。例如,设定一个变量1表示加工深度,每层下降1mm。

套用宏案例

可以参考一些常见的宏程序案例,如分层铣削。通过设定变量和套用案例,可以快速编写出所需的宏程序。

具体步骤

设定变量关系

```plaintext

1 = 0 初始深度为0

```

套用宏案例

```plaintext

WHILE [1 LE 10] DO1

1 = 1 - 1 每层下降1mm

G01 Z1F10 刀具沿Z轴下降1深度,进给速度为10

END1

```

在这个示例中,`WHILE`循环会一直执行,直到1小于等于10mm。每次循环中,1的值减少1,刀具沿Z轴下降1mm,进给速度为10。

总结

编写数控宏程序需要从分析加工工艺开始,设计切削路径,编写宏指令,进行调试与优化,最后进行文档编写和管理。通过设定变量关系、套用宏案例和具体的编程步骤,可以编写出高效、准确的宏程序,提高数控加工的效率和精度。